Output e76d8ad6ae19d2527f0c56f18f5a1c44abf3b195677480315a8536f023da9ae7:0

value
607000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fafd627b53ca9bb892a7e998516a4435a95549c0 OP_EQUAL
address
3Qa8Pyi9UDwuyhUtCt7ftMPWvbKcuNR7Qu
transaction
e76d8ad6ae19d2527f0c56f18f5a1c44abf3b195677480315a8536f023da9ae7
spent
true